Helpers--Electricians Salary in Vermont

Median Annual Salary $36,920 -7% below national average (national: $39,890)
$42,360Mean Annual
$18Median Hourly
150Employed in State

Vermont ranks 40th of 48 states and D.C. for helpers--electricians pay, trailing top-paying Rhode Island ($60,860) by $23,940 — a 65% gap.

The 10th-to-90th percentile range runs from $32,870 to $66,560 — a $33,690 spread, 32% wider than the national $25,570 range.

Full Percentile Breakdown

PercentileAnnual WageHourly Wage
10th percentile (entry-level)$32,870$15.80
25th percentile$36,140$17.38
50th percentile (median)$36,920$17.75
75th percentile$48,360$23.25
90th percentile (top earners)$66,560$32.00
Mean (average)$42,360$20.37
